What is a module development engineer?

Module Development Engineers are professionals who design, develop, and optimize specific modules or components within larger engineering systems, often in industries like semiconductor manufacturing, automotive, or software development. Their work involves collaborating with cross-functional teams, conducting experiments, and integrating new technologies to improve module performance and reliability. They are responsible for troubleshooting issues, implementing design changes, and ensuring that modules meet technical specifications and quality standards.

What are some common challenges a module development engineer faces when integrating new modules into existing systems?

Module Development Engineers often encounter challenges related to compatibility and seamless integration of new modules with legacy systems. Ensuring that new modules meet performance standards without disrupting current workflows requires careful planning and thorough testing. Collaborating closely with cross-functional teams, such as software developers and quality assurance, is essential to identify potential integration issues early. Strong communication skills and a proactive approach to troubleshooting help Module Development Engineers overcome these challenges effectively.

Job description

Aviation & Missile Solutions, LLC. (AMS) is seeking a talented Electrical or Computer Engineer to join our diverse team in Huntsville, AL., to create unique solutions for complex problems. AMS provides responsive, cost-effective engineering and scientific solutions ranging from air and missile defense technologies, command and control, radar systems, seekers, electronic warfare (EW), modeling & simulation, and prototype hardware development and testing.

Position Description:

The Firmware/FPGA design engineer will work with a multi-disciplined design team (systems engineers, electrical engineers, computer scientists, mechanical engineers, etc.) to design, develop, simulate, and integrate challenging DSP designs for radar, seeker, and/or electronic warfare (EW) systems. The role will provide the opportunity to design and develop unique FPGA design solutions for various hardware platforms, with the opportunity to advance your FPGA techniques under subject matter experts to guide your development. In addition, the role provides opportunities to mentor newer employees in firmware and FPGA design. The role expected to work in a fast-paced development environment under a multi-disciplinary design team to quickly develop, integrate, test, and verify final products.


Basic Qualifications (required):

  • Candidate must possess a Bachelor's degree in Electrical Engineering, Computer Engineering or Computer Science from an ABET-accredited university and a minimum of 5 years of applicable experience.
  • Resident of the Huntsville, AL area or be willing to relocate.
  • Good people skills and the desire to work with a highly technical team of engineers and scientists.
  • Collaborate in a multi-disciplinary design team to implement and integrate FPGA designs into radar, seeker, and or EW systems.
  • Analyze, design, simulate, and implement algorithms in hardware description languages (HDL); such as VHDL/ Verilog/SystemVerilog, based on Matlab models
  • Implement HDL test benches for code validation against Matlab models
  • Practical experience of Xilinx, Altera, or Microsemi FPGA technology
  • Deriving detailed hardware, PCB, and firmware requirements for complex systems
  • Ability to debug and test new hardware and firmware designs and support module integration
  • Analyze schematic diagrams for either custom or commercial-of-the-shelf electronic hardware to support high-speed analog and/or digital circuitry for FPGA-centric designs
  • Good problem-solving skills, willing to take ownership as well as positively contribute to multi-disciplinary teams
  • Prepare technical documents and reports

Preferred Skills/Abilities:

  • Familiarity with modern Xilinx FPGA families and design tools (7-series FPGAs, Ultrascale+, Vivado, Xilinx IP cores)
  • Experience working with System on Chip (SoC) designs such as Zynq and Zynq Ultrascale+ including architecting and interfacing with peripherals, interrupts, and related bus architectures.
  • Experience with high-speed Analog to Digital Converters (ADC), Digital to Analog Converters (DAC), or the Zynq Ultrascale+ RFSoC
  • Experience developing and implementing FPGA-optimized versions of DSP algorithms (e.g., modulation/demodulation, PLLs, filters, image processing).
  • Assisting in writing SoC software interfaces to firmware modules in programmable logic
  • Experience in radar or EW fields
